From Unix to Aqua: Porting Large Unix Applications to Mac OS X
Ed Peterlin, BIOPAC Systems, Inc.

Using OpenOffice.org and NeoOffice as samples, come examine how large X11 based applications are migrated to fully native MacOS X applications. Learn about the relative pros and cons of myriad possible native implementation approaches, including wxWindows, Java/Swing, the current state of GTK, OpenOffice.org VCL, and reimplementation from scratch in Carbon or Cocoa. Find out which was chosen for the 8 milion line + OpenOffice.org project and what are our most recent pitfalls in migrating to OS X.
